Nvidia to buy Mellanox for $6.9bn in data center push

Bloomberg Nvidia Corp. agreed to buy chipmaker Mellanox Technologies Ltd. for $6.9 billion, gaining expertise to help it push into the growing market for data center components. Santa Clara, California-based Nvidia is paying $125 a share in cash for the company, which makes chips used to speed the flow of information across computer servers. Barrick ends hostile bid for Newmont to form joint venture

Bloomberg Barrick Gold Corp. is withdrawing its $17.8 billion hostile takeover bid for New- mont Mining Corp., with the companies opting instead to forge a joint venture around their Nevada projects.
